A new Malware-as-a-Service (MaaS) platform known as the Flying Eagle mobile RAT builder is gaining traction among threat actors operating across China. Offered as a premium, full-service suite, the tool enables cybercriminals to generate customized mobile Remote Access Trojans (RATs) and infostealers without requiring advanced malware development expertise. Multiple distinct threat groups have already integrated the builder into their campaigns to execute targeted financial fraud.

How Flying Eagle Enables Account Takeover

Commercial mobile RAT builders simplify the process of weaponizing mobile endpoints by automating obfuscation, payload generation, and command-and-control (C2) communication setups. Flying Eagle focuses specifically on harvesting sensitive financial credentials and draining victims’ bank accounts.

Once an operator uses the builder to construct a customized implant, the malware is typically delivered through SMS phishing (smishing) campaigns, social engineering, or trojanized applications distributed via unofficial third-party app stores. Once installed on a victim’s device, this class of mobile infostealer relies heavily on abusing platform accessibility permissions to monitor user activity. Core features include keylogging, screen capturing, overlay attacks that place fake login forms over legitimate banking applications, and the interception of incoming SMS messages to capture two-factor authentication (2FA) passcodes. By combining stolen credentials with intercepted 2FA tokens, operators can initiate and authorize fraudulent bank transfers in real time.

Mitigation and Enterprise Risk

The adoption of the Flying Eagle malware framework across multiple threat groups significantly widens the blast radius, exposing both consumer banking customers and corporate environments—particularly organizations with permissive Bring Your Own Device (BYOD) policies.

To reduce exposure to Flying Eagle payloads, organizations should enforce strict Mobile Device Management (MDM) configurations that disable APK sideloading and restrict mobile installations strictly to official app repositories. Organizations should also deploy Mobile Threat Defense (MTD) agents to detect anomalous accessibility service grants, suspicious overlay activity, and unauthorized SMS monitoring on managed mobile endpoints.
